Output 684ce7555b0a9f312ca3d8388aeb60fa615b24d65052f315da55fff5bac84283:1

value
1606013
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ac21cdcaed68c59fbcbf3baea72be1cee5f19008 OP_EQUAL
address
3HPAeGoEwUNTdyzsP9Zkn5GnNSAkLfTVLv
transaction
684ce7555b0a9f312ca3d8388aeb60fa615b24d65052f315da55fff5bac84283
confirmations
303703
spent
true